Aesthetic Appeal of White Composite Decking
One of the most striking features of white composite decking is its clean and timeless appearance. The bright, neutral tone can serve as a versatile backdrop for a variety of outdoor decor styles, from modern minimalist to traditional elegance. White composite decking creates a sense of spaciousness and brightness, making it an excellent choice for smaller decks or areas where natural light is limited. Moreover, its uniform color throughout the material ensures that any scratches or minor damage are less noticeable, maintaining the deck’s pristine look over time.
Resistance to Fading and Staining
Composite decking materials are known for their ability to resist fading and staining, and white composite decking is no exception. Unlike wood, which can easily warp, crack, or fade when exposed to the elements, composite decking is engineered to withstand harsh weather conditions. This resistance is particularly beneficial in maintaining the bright white appearance of your deck, as it prevents yellowing or discoloration that often occurs with traditional wooden decks. Additionally, the non-porous surface of composite decking makes it easier to clean and maintain, reducing the likelihood of stubborn stains.
Easy Maintenance
Maintaining a white composite deck is relatively straightforward. Regular cleaning with mild soap and water is usually sufficient to keep the deck looking its best. For tougher stains, a solution of vinegar and water can be used without risking damage to the material. Unlike painted wood, there’s no need for periodic re-coating or sanding to maintain the deck’s appearance, saving both time and money in the long run. This low-maintenance aspect makes white composite decking an attractive option for those seeking a hassle-free outdoor living experience.
Tips for Choosing the Right Shade of White
Selecting the perfect shade of white for your composite decking depends on several factors, including your home’s architecture, surrounding landscape, and personal style preferences. Here are some guidelines to help you make an informed decision:
- Modern Homes: Opt for a crisp, cool white like pure white or off-white shades to complement sleek architectural lines.
- Traditional Homes: A warmer, creamier white can enhance the classic charm of your home, blending seamlessly with brick or stone facades.
- Natural Surroundings: If your deck is surrounded by lush greenery, consider a slightly grayed or taupe-toned white to create a harmonious contrast with the natural environment.
Color Combinations for a Cohesive Look
To achieve a cohesive and visually appealing outdoor space, consider pairing your white composite decking with complementary colors. Light-colored furniture and accessories, such as wicker chairs or glass-top tables, can enhance the airy feel of a white deck. Adding pops of color through cushions, planters, or accent walls can bring vibrancy without overwhelming the space. For a more cohesive look, select plants with foliage that complements the white tone, such as silver-leafed varieties or variegated leaves.
